Tailors, dressmakers, and custom sewers design, make, alter, or repair garments including formal wear, everyday clothing, and special occasion attire, requiring expert hand-sewing and pattern-making skills.

In the AI era: what happens to tailor, dressmaker, and custom sewer
Tailors face the dual impact of AI automation and handmade customization demand: large-scale standardized sewing tasks will be replaced, but high-end customization, creative design, and complex alteration tasks are enhanced by AI assistance, resulting in a mixed overall job outlook.

Entry-level positions have significantly narrowed: standard sewing and simple modification tasks are replaced by automated equipment, and traditional apprenticeship entry-level jobs have decreased. Newcomers need digital design software skills and AI tool experience, otherwise difficult to enter the industry.
Transition to senior custom designer or craft consultant, integrating AI tools for efficient pattern making and virtual fitting, focusing on luxury brands or film sets for complex handmade customization. Can also open independent studio, use AI trend analysis to develop unique styles, and explore new fabric applications with 3D printing.

Prospek karir
Career often starts as an apprentice or sewing assistant, gaining experience to become an independent tailor or open a custom clothing store; some move into stage costume design, vintage clothing restoration, or haute couture.
The US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) projects a decline of about 4% in employment for this occupation from 2023 to 2033, mainly due to apparel manufacturing moving overseas and fast fashion trends, but custom clothing and high-end markets still have stable demand.
